**VSCode GitHub Markdown 预览样式扩展教程**

VSCode GitHub Markdown 预览样式扩展教程

vscode-github-markdown-preview-styleVS Code extension that changes the built-in markdown preview to match Github's styling项目地址:https://gitcode.com/gh_mirrors/vs/vscode-github-markdown-preview-style


1. 项目介绍

VSCode GitHub Markdown 预览样式 是一个专为Visual Studio Code设计的插件,由@mjbvz维护。该扩展让VSCode内置的Markdown预览功能与GitHub的显示风格保持一致,包括对GitHub的暗色、亮色主题的支持,以及暗色减淡、高对比度和色盲友好主题。通过此插件,用户可以在编辑过程中,直观地看到文档在GitHub上的最终展示效果,无需频繁切换至浏览器验证。

2. 项目快速启动

要迅速开始使用这个插件,请遵循以下步骤:

安装步骤

  1. 打开 Visual Studio Code。
  2. 转到 Extensions(拓展)视图,可以通过侧边栏的图标或者快捷键 Ctrl+Shift+X 访问。
  3. 在搜索框中输入 vscode-github-markdown-preview-style
  4. 找到并点击 Matt Bierner 提供的插件“Markdown Preview Github Styling”,然后点击 Install(安装)按钮。
  5. 安装完成后,重启VSCode以激活插件。

使用示例

在你的 .md 文件中编写Markdown内容,如添加基本的文本、标题、列表等。按下 Ctrl + Shift + V 快捷键来预览Markdown文档,它将按照GitHub的样式展现。

# 示例标题
这是一个段落。

- 列表项1
- 列表项2

## 小节标题

正常文本紧接着...

预览时,文档将以匹配GitHub风格的方式呈现。

3. 应用案例和最佳实践

  • 风格一致性: 对于那些经常发布到GitHub仓库的Markdown文件,这确保了本地预览与线上展示的一致性,减少调整布局的时间。
  • 协作优化: 团队成员可以在相同的视觉环境中编辑Markdown,提高版本控制中的评审效率。
  • 个性化定制: 可通过自定义CSS来调整风格,满足特定的审美或品牌需求,只要确保样式应用于.github-markdown-body元素。

4. 典型生态项目

使用此插件的同时,可以考虑结合其他增强Markdown体验的VSCode插件,如:

  • Markdown Emoji - 增加表情符号支持。
  • Markdown Checkboxes - 支持任务列表。
  • Markdown YAML Preamble - 渲染YAML前缀为表格。
  • Markdown Footnotes - 添加脚注支持。
  • Markdown Mermaid - 支持Mermaid图表和流程图,丰富文档的表现形式。

通过这些生态组件的集成,可以极大提升Markdown文档的编写和阅读体验,使之更加符合现代开发流程和文档标准。


这样,您就可以高效地利用 VSCode GitHub Markdown 预览样式扩展 来优化您的Markdown文档创作过程,确保文档格式与GitHub无缝对接。

vscode-github-markdown-preview-styleVS Code extension that changes the built-in markdown preview to match Github's styling项目地址:https://gitcode.com/gh_mirrors/vs/vscode-github-markdown-preview-style

  • 17
    点赞
  • 16
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
GeoPandas是一个开源的Python库,旨在简化地理空间数据的处理和分析。它结合了Pandas和Shapely的能力,为Python用户提供了一个强大而灵活的工具来处理地理空间数据。以下是关于GeoPandas的详细介绍: 一、GeoPandas的基本概念 1. 定义 GeoPandas是建立在Pandas和Shapely之上的一个Python库,用于处理和分析地理空间数据。 它扩展了Pandas的DataFrame和Series数据结构,允许在其中存储和操作地理空间几何图形。 2. 核心数据结构 GeoDataFrame:GeoPandas的核心数据结构,是Pandas DataFrame的扩展。它包含一个或多个列,其中至少一列是几何列(geometry column),用于存储地理空间几何图形(如点、线、多边形等)。 GeoSeries:GeoPandas中的另一个重要数据结构,类似于Pandas的Series,但用于存储几何图形序列。 二、GeoPandas的功能特性 1. 读取和写入多种地理空间数据格式 GeoPandas支持读取和写入多种常见的地理空间数据格式,包括Shapefile、GeoJSON、PostGIS、KML等。这使得用户可以轻松地从各种数据源中加载地理空间数据,并将处理后的数据保存为所需的格式。 2. 地理空间几何图形的创建、编辑和分析 GeoPandas允许用户创建、编辑和分析地理空间几何图形,包括点、线、多边形等。它提供了丰富的空间操作函数,如缓冲区分析、交集、并集、差集等,使得用户可以方便地进行地理空间数据分析。 3. 数据可视化 GeoPandas内置了数据可视化功能,可以绘制地理空间数据的地图。用户可以使用matplotlib等库来进一步定制地图的样式和布局。 4. 空间连接和空间索引 GeoPandas支持空间连接操作,可以将两个GeoDataFrame按照空间关系(如相交、包含等)进行连接。此外,它还支持空间索引,可以提高地理空间数据查询的效率。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

汤力赛Frederica

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值